A Spanish Revival landmark in Los Feliz is brought forward without erasing its past, the original arches now framing a quieter interior.

The renovation reads the house carefully before touching it. Plasterwork is repaired rather than replaced, and the original tile is kept where it can be, grounding the new work in the building's own history.

Against those bones, the interiors go spare. Heavy drapery and dark wood are stripped out in favour of lime-washed walls and a handful of considered pieces, letting the architecture carry the room.

The courtyard becomes the centre of gravity again, its fountain restored and its arcade left mostly empty, an outdoor room measured by light and shade rather than furniture.
